My Students

My students are an awesome group of 3rd grade service workers. We are Team Paws! It's our goal to change the world with kindness. Even the smallest kind act can mean a lot; hold the door, smile at someone, use your manners, be humble, and be kind, always.

My students understand that what they do and say matters.

They know their actions can make a difference. As members of Team Paws, they learn we truly DO rise by lifting others. Our motto, Spread Kindness, is what makes being a part of Team Paws so special and important. Team Paws is a group of 30 little kids giving back to our community through volunteerism.

For this project, I am requesting materials that will allow my kids to explore through hands-on play.

My Project

I recently had an epiphany during an impromptu indoor free time in my classroom. After a long day of curriculum, I decided it was time for a break, so I scattered the Legos, building blocks, and other toys throughout the classroom, and let the kids have at it. As I lovingly watched them interact and collaborate with each other through play, I was reminded of something I knew all along, but sometimes forget.

Kids learn best through hands-on exploration and play.They were building bridges and castles and competing to create the tallest tower.

I stepped back and watched my kids learn from each other through leadership. With that, I reflected; with such a rigorous daily curriculum, how can I extend this play-style learning into our daily routine?

What if I set up engineering centers during my guided math groups that allowed them to collaborate and grow together? Yes! During these sessions, the kids could explore and invent freely, learning the way kids learn best; through play. They might use the Tube Locks Set to build a truck or even an musical instrument. Maybe my little creators will design something completely new, like a Multiplication Monster, using the Interlocking Plastic Building Discs and Brain Flakes. Their options are completely open-ended. Free choice play and exploration is an important part of a child's development.

Can kids really learn through building and playing with blocks, and other building toys? Of course, because kids learn best through play.

Thank you for your kind consideration to help me grow our nation's next generation of innovators, creators, and engineers.
